Hiring a General Contractor: What You Need to Know

When it comes to home renovation or construction projects, hiring a reliable general contractor is crucial. Whether you’re planning a small bathroom remodel or a large-scale home renovation, finding the right general contractor can make all the difference in the success of your project. But with so many contractors out there, how do you choose the right one? In this article, we will explore some important factors to consider when hiring a general contractor.

1. Ask for Recommendations: Start your search by asking for recommendations from friends, family, neighbors, or colleagues who have recently undertaken similar projects. Personal referrals can give you valuable insights into the contractor’s workmanship, reliability, and professionalism. You can also check online review sites or reach out to local trade organizations to find reputable contractors in your area.

2. Verify Licensing and Insurance: Before hiring a general contractor, it’s essential to verify their licensing and insurance status. A legitimate contractor will have the necessary licenses and permits to operate in your area. Insurance coverage is also crucial as it protects you from any liability in case of accidents or property damage during the construction process. Request proof of licensing and insurance and ensure that they are up to date.

3. Evaluate Experience and Expertise: When it comes to hiring a general contractor, experience matters. Look for a contractor who has substantial experience in handling projects similar to yours. They should have a proven track record of completing projects on time and within budget. Additionally, consider their area of expertise. Some contractors specialize in specific types of projects, such as kitchen remodels or home additions. Evaluating their experience and expertise will ensure that you’re working with a contractor who understands the unique challenges of your project.

4. Request Multiple Quotes: It’s always a good idea to shop around and get multiple quotes from different contractors. This will help you compare their prices, services, and project timelines. However, beware of extremely low bids that seem too good to be true, as they might indicate low-quality work or the use of subpar materials. When reviewing quotes, make sure all the necessary details are included, such as the scope of work, materials, and payment terms.

In conclusion, hiring a general contractor is an important decision that can greatly impact the success of your construction or renovation project. By asking for recommendations, verifying licensing and insurance, evaluating experience and expertise, and requesting multiple quotes, you’ll be well on your way to finding a reliable contractor who can bring your project to life with quality and professionalism.
